I've been thinking...(SAFC theory)
 
So most of you know when you boost to nearly the max of the MAP sensor pressure Voltage (3.1V) you get your timing back/close to normal ignition timing as a non boosted Honda at that RPM and throttle %, but with FI on the AFC hack. If i turn back the timing on the dizzy -3 degrees, the timing is still a bit advanced due to the hack rescaling the injectors to idle but since my turbo gets full boost at 2500 (IHI RHB5) boosting 9 PSI and i'm using an OBD0 MAP so therefore 9.25PSI(3.1V) max and with that timing close to NORMAL plus -3 degrees retard on base (dizzy) UNDER BOOST i should be pretty damn safe above 2500 when i hit full boost right? someone correct this.

There is also the situation where i'm not WOT at say 3000RPM not boosting full (probably around 4-5PSI) and that means advanced timing, would that cause detonation still? but keep in mind i still have a -3 retard and can i just set that richer to prevent detonation when i'm not at full boost running 91 octane?

i really wanna clarify this since there is lots of AFC bashing and every thread i read when people ask help on the SAFC someone always comes and SAYS go uberdata, TE etc...by the end of this thread i hope i can decide to use the AFC or use other measures and maybe if this is full of actual good useful info it could be a new sticky.

again what i'm trying to get at is put some positive feedbacks/info/tricks about the SAFC here, like the best way to prevent detonation, how much timing to set back, adding more fuel to get rid of knock etc, i've read hours and hours of SAFC infos and searched many many times. To me the SAFC seems ok but the only downside is advanced timing.

The best way to prevent detonation is to NOT use the Hack. You are advancing your timing always, much more than you should be as a boosted Honda. It works to fool the MAP sensor...it is a hack...you cant shine a positive bit of light on it other than that it works and at higher than 8 psi...it could be safer than an FMU (but not by very much)

i used to run the hack on my hatch for almost two years. worked great. really i was runing 12 -13 psi sometimes and it just ripped hard. if your detonating just add more fuel. add fuel thats the key with the hack. my timing was stock too. dont retard a tt eh dizzy, youll just make yourself slower. you can do it at first, just so u can learn your car. just pay attention to your car. if you hear detonation at a certain rpm rangejust add more fuel at that range.
